Abstract: An automatic locking system includes a magnetic sensor and a magnet. The magnetic sensor sends a signal if the proximity to the magnet equals or is less than a predetermined distance. A controller drives a motor to extend a throw bolt in response to receiving the signal from the magnetic sensor. An electronic deadbolt includes the automatic locking system. The magnetic sensor is arranged in a deadbolt assembly inside the door on which the electronic deadbolt is arranged, and the magnet is arranged in or adjacent to a strike lining box on the door frame so the automatic locking system is hidden from view. An electronic deadbolt includes a master function that may be activated or deactivated by a user. If the master function is activated, a master passcode and master tag may be used to operate the electronic deadbolt and access programming buttons.
